Ripple Labs, Inc. is a San Francisco-based technology company that specializes in blockchain solutions and digital payment systems. Ripple is seeking an HR Business Partner Manager to shape the people strategy for their APAC & MEA regions. You'll collaborate with regional leaders to implement performance management and talent retention plans. This role requires strategic HR experience and a strong understanding of organizational culture.
You have a strong background in human resources, ideally with 5+ years of experience in a strategic HR role. You understand the nuances of working with regional leaders and have a proven track record of implementing effective people strategies that align with company goals. Your expertise in employee relations and compliance ensures that you can navigate complex HR issues with ease. You are data-driven, able to collect and analyze insights to guide business leaders in making informed decisions. You thrive in a collaborative environment and are passionate about cultivating a positive workplace culture that reflects the values of the organization.
In this role, you will partner with regional Managing Directors and local leaders to shape Ripple's people strategy across the APAC & MEA regions. You will implement organizational structures and performance management systems that support the growth of Product, Sales, and Customer Success teams. Your responsibilities will include providing sound advice to managers and fellow HRBPs, ensuring that people practices align with regional guidelines and company values. You will handle employee relations issues and oversee the local delivery of global HR strategies and projects. Additionally, you will collect and analyze data to provide insights that inform business decisions and manage local regulatory reporting and compliance initiatives. You will also lead various HR projects that contribute to the overall success of the organization.
